	> I have a nifty system whereby each individual I add to a
database
	> automatically gets a personal directory and password. One of
my users
	> has come to me with a problem. He can add images to his
directory, but
	> cannot subsequently edit the image (i.e. open the image's 
	> manage screen)
	> as it complains about lack of permissions. The security role
he has
	> contains all the image related options I see. He can delete
it, btw.
	> This is not an immediate issue, but I do wonder why the
permissions
	> don't seem to be working in a sensible manner. Why should he 
	> be able to
	> add images, but not manage them? Are there extra 'image
manage'
	> permissions? If so, where do I find them?
	> 
	Make sure the user's role has the "Change Images and Files"
	permission...
